As General Assembly Session Ends, A Look At Race And Justice

Image from a CT-N video feed.
Connecticut State Senator Gary Winfield on the floor of the senate.

This hour, on the last day of the legislative session we speak with a Connecticut state senator who has played a key role in issues of race and criminal justice, including a proposal to legalize recreational cannabis.

Did this session bring more fairness to people of color involved in the justice system?

Guests:

  • Connecticut State Senator Gary Winfield -- General Assembly Judiciary Committee Co-chair
  • Susan Bigelow -- Columnist for CT News Junkie
